    Abstract: A mounting bracket and structural bridging fastener comprises an angle mounting bracket attached to a stable base, the bracket comprising a substantially planar main body and a mounting plate oriented perpendicular to the main body, the mounting plate and main body being connected through a complex formation in the angle mounting bracket, a loaded subcomponent configured to be attached to the mounting bracket so that the attachment point of the loaded subcomponent is aligned directly with the main body, a fastener comprising a structural portion adapted to lie between and be rigidly fastened to the mounting plate and to the main body adjacent the complex formation, with the fastener further comprising a threaded portion adapted to connect the loaded subcomponent to the mounting plate. The threaded portion may be an extension of the structural portion adapted to receive a nut, or the threaded portion may be internal to the structural portion and adapted to receive a bolt. The mounting bracket and structural bridging fastener is particularly adapted to secure a vehicular steering column assembly to a vehicular cross-car instrument panel structure.

    Abstract: A high resolution pen-sized projector for controlling the position and size of an image generated by a closed loop control system consists of four major system components including: a virtual VGA display located inside of a XGA display, a position acquisition system, a displacement compensating control system to determine correct position of the VGA display inside of the XGA display, and a dark display area of the background portion of the XGA display.

    Abstract: A small portable “pocket pen size” projector/image grabber device for allowing an individual to gather, share and exploit information in a projected format in real time, day or night, with other individuals on demand. An ultra high density MEMS mirror display array provides a 1024×768 line projection display. An on-axis 512×384 color CCD imager is also included resulting in a digitally-aligned image capture and overlay display capability. A sequentially-addressed three color chip laser and low cost plastic optics provides full color high resolution bright displays for group viewing. 3-D color imaging is also provided by a binocular attachment to the device which permits the capturing of three-dimensional imagery.
